18" x 24" lithograph print in a signed Framed limited edition of 275.
On sale for Pre-Order framed for $350 on Friday June 1 between 12pm-3pm PT from the Sideshow Collectibles website.
Any remaining copies will be available for Pre-Order as an unframed edition for $90 from Monday June 4 between 12pm-3pm PT.
No comments:
Post a Comment